Discover the multicultural neighborhood of Chinatown in Milan on a guided walking tour. Explore the neighborhood's main attractions, including the Monumental Cemetery of Milan, and learn about the history of the area from your guide.
Start your tour on Via Paolo Sarpi, the heart of the Chinatown neighborhood. Discover the fusion between Chinese and Italian traditions and influences in the area.
Next, head to “Borgo dei Ortolani” or Borgh di Scigulatt, an ancient neighborhood full of local markets and artisan shops, typical Milanese houses with railing, and ruins of antique monasteries. Stop at Arco della Pace, one of the most iconic arches in Milan, which is a doorway to Parco Sempione.
Leave the lively atmosphere of Chinatown to discover your last stop, the Monumental Cemetery of Milan. With its 25,000 square meters, it is a true open-air museum, where art, culture, religion, and modernism collide.
